AUDIBLE SIGNALS

Audible signals are available to guide you when setting and using your oven:

A programming tone will sound each time you touch a pad.

Seven tones signal the end of a Kitchen Timer countdown.

Four tones signal the end of a cooking cycle.

INTERRUPTING COOKING

You can stop the oven during a cycle by opening the door. The oven stops heating and the fan stops, but the light stays on. To restart cooking, close the door and Touch

START/ENTER.

If you do not want to continue cooking, open the door and touch STOP/Clear.

TIMER

Your microwave oven can be used as a timer. You can set up to 99 minutes, 99 seconds.
